1 About This Document
This document describes the features and functionalities available in the SME VoIP DECT Handset. We describe how to operate the handset without going into details of its mechanical features. Complete description of mechanical features is addressed in a separate document.
Audience
This guide is intended for everyday users as well as system administrators.

2 Making Handset Ready
In this chapter we briefly describe how to prepare the handset for use, install, insert and charge new batteries.
Package - Contents/Damage Inspection
Before Package Is Opened:
Examine the shipping package for evidence of physical damage or mishandling prior to opening. If there is a proof mishandling prior to opening, you must report it to the relevant support center of the regional representative or operator.
Contents of Package:
Make sure all relevant components are available in the package before proceeding to the next step. In principle, every shipped base unit package/box contains the following items:
2 x mounting screws and 2 x Anchors 1 x Handset hook 1 x A/C Adaptor 1 x Battery 1 x charger 1 x Handset Unit, 1 x Battery cover
Version 0.4 Page | 7
Damage Inspection:
The following are the recommended procedure for you to use for inspection:
1. Examine all relevant components for damage.
2. Make a “defective on arrival - DOA” report or RMA to the operator. Do not move the shipping carton until it has been examined by the operator. The operator/regional representative will initiate the necessary procedure to process this RMA. They will guide the network administrator on how to return the damaged package if necessary.
3. If no damage is found then unwrap all the components and dispose of empty package/carton(s) in accordance with country specific environmental regulations.
Before Using the Phone
Here are the pre-cautions users should read before using the Handset:
Installing the Battery
1. Never dispose of the battery in fires, otherwise it will explode.
2. Never replace the batteries in potentially explosive environments, for e.g. close to inflammable liquids/ gases.
3. ONLY use approved batteries and chargers from the vendor or operator.
4. Do not disassemble, customize or short circuit the battery
Using the Charger
Each handset is charged through the use of a handset charger. The charger is a compact desktop unit designed to charge and automatically maintains the correct battery charge levels and voltage. The charger Handset is powered by AC supply from 110-240VAC that supplies 5.5VDC at 600mA. When charging the battery for the first time, it is necessary to leave the handset in the charger for at least 10 hours before the battery is fully charged and the handset ready for use.
Handset in the Charger
For correct charging, ensure that the room temperature is between 0°C and 25°C/32°F and 77°F. Do not place the handset in direct sunlight. The battery has a built-in heat sensor which will stop charging if the battery temperature is too high.
If the handset is turned off when placed in charger, the handset turns on and shows (shortly) the charging message “The battery is charging”. After a while the display backlight first dims and then turns off (if not demo mode is enabled). There will be a response for e.g. incoming calls. If the handset is turned on when placed in charger, the display shows (shortly) the charging message “The battery is charging”. After a while the display backlight first dims and then turns off.
Version 0.4 Page | 8
Open Back Cover
1. Press down the back cover and slide it towards the bottom of the handset.
2. Remove Back Cover from Handset
Handset Serial Number
The serial number (IPEI/IPUI number) of each handset is found either on a label, which is placed behind the battery, or on the packaging label. First, lift off handset back cover and lift the battery and read the serial number.
The serial number is usually needed to enable service to the handset. It must be programmed into the system database via the SME VoIP Configuration interface.
Replace Battery
Remove Back Cover from Handset. Remove the old battery and replace with a new one.

3 Phone Overview
Handset – Front View
1. Ear Speaker
2. Screen
3. Navigation Keys (Up/Down/Right/left)
4. Selection Key (centre of Navigation key)
5. Call Key/ Accept Call Key (Off-hook key)
6. End, ON/OFF Key, Back Key (On-hook key)
7. Activity Menu Key
8. Speaker Key
9. Tone Key
10. Special Programmable Keys (User Key)
11. Naming for Programmable Keys
12. Operational Key
13. 3 soft Keys
Version 0.4 Page | 10
Rear View - Handset
14. 3.5mm Headset connector
15. Volume Up key (side key)
16. Volume Down Key (side key)
17. Mute key (side key)
18. External Speaker
19. Battery
20. Strap Hole
